<p>RFI&#8217;s Youth, Universities, and Climate Initiative aims to empower the future leaders of Developing and Least Developed Countries to tackle the climate crisis. These countries are most vulnerable to the effects of global warming, but their education system does not adequately prepare them for the challenges and opportunities ahead. Moreover, these countries lack local research to inform their policy and program development. RFI seeks to overcome these obstacles by engaging young people and universities in climate action.</p>



<p></p>



<p><strong>Integrating Climate Change into Final-Year Theses</strong></p>



<p>RFI conducts Climate Change Seminars to educate students and faculty on the causes and effects of climate change. We explain that climate change is relevant to all subjects and disciplines. We encourage students to incorporate climate change into their final-year theses. This helps them to learn how climate change relates to their subject and to produce useful research on the topics that are important for their countries.</p>



<p></p>



<p><strong>Integrating Climate Change into Curriculum</strong></p>



<p>Climate change is a cross-cutting issue that affects every aspect of the economy and society. It also results from the activities of various sectors that emit greenhouse gases. However, climate change is often seen as an environmental problem that is taught only in environmental departments. RFI aims to change this by helping faculties to incorporate climate change into all disciplines. This way, graduates from different fields can have the skills and knowledge to tackle the challenges of climate change.</p>



<p></p>



<p><strong>Internship</strong></p>



<p>RFI provides students with internships to gain hands-on skills on climate change matters.</p>
